@charset "gb2312";
/* CSS Document */
body { font-family:"Microsoft YaHei";}
p { font-family:simsun;}
.blank40 { display:block; height:40px; clear:both; overflow:hidden;}
i { font-style:normal;}
.act_wrapper{*zoom:1;position:relative;z-index:1;min-width:1200px;margin:auto;overflow:hidden;_overflow-y:visible;color:#858585;}
.act_wrapper .act_wrapper_bd{*zoom:1;position:relative;z-index:1;text-align:left; }
.act_wrapper .act_bgs{position:absolute;left:50%;top:0;z-index:1;width:1920px;margin-left:-960px}
.act_wrapper .act_bg{width:1920px;background-position:50% 0;background-repeat:no-repeat}
.act_wrapper .act_content{position:relative;z-index:2; width:100%; margin:0 auto;}
.act_hide{display:none!important}
.act_bg1{height:150px;background-image:url("img/header-banner001.jpg");}
.act_bg2{height:110px;background-image:url("img/header-banner002.jpg");}
.act_bg3{height:110px;background-image:url("img/header-banner003.jpg");}
.act_bg4{height:130px;background-image:url("img/header-banner004.jpg");}
.act_contentZ{height:520px;}
.act_sec {background:transparent;position:relative;width:1200px;margin:auto;}
.amod_sec{ background:#fdfbfb;}
.act_sec .banner_askBut { position:absolute; top:75px; right:0; z-index:99; width:370px; overflow:hidden;}
.act_sec .banner_askBut ul { width:110%;}
.act_sec .banner_askBut li { width:180px; height:180px; float:left; display:table; background-color:#f72587; margin-right:10px; margin-bottom:10px;}
.act_sec .banner_askBut li span { display:table-cell; vertical-align:middle; text-align:center;}
.act_sec .banner_askBut li span p,.act_sec .banner_askBut li span h5 { font-size:13px; font-family:"Microsoft YaHei"; color:#fff;}
.act_sec .banner_askBut li span h5 { font-size:40px; font-weight:bold;}
.act_sec .banner_askBut li.bgG { background-color:#00a792;}
.act_sec .banner_askBut li.bgB { background-color:#2579f7;}
.act_sec .banner_askBut li.bgO { background-color:#ff4141;}

.contentWrapper { width:100%;  height:1%;}
.contentWrapper_bgG { background-color:#00a792;}
.contentWrapper_bgDG { background-color:#f2f2f2;}
.contentWrapper_bgLc { background:url(../img/img07001.png) top center no-repeat; height:270px;}
.contentArea { width:1200px; margin:0 auto; position:relative;}



.fullSlide{width:100%;position:relative;height:520px;background:#000;}
.fullSlide .bd{margin:0 auto;position:relative;z-index:0;overflow:hidden;}
.fullSlide .bd ul{width:100% !important;}
.fullSlide .bd li{width:100% !important;height:520px;overflow:hidden;text-align:center;}
.fullSlide .bd li a{display:block;height:520px;}
.fullSlide .hd{width:100%;position:absolute;z-index:1;bottom:0;left:0;height:30px;line-height:30px;}
.fullSlide .hd ul{text-align:center;}
.fullSlide .hd ul li{cursor:pointer;display:inline-block;*display:inline;zoom:1;width:42px;height:11px;margin:1px;overflow:hidden;background:#000;filter:alpha(opacity=50);opacity:0.5;line-height:999px;}
.fullSlide .hd ul .on{background:#00a792;}
.fullSlide .prev,.fullSlide .next{display:block;position:absolute;z-index:1;top:50%;margin-top:-30px;left:0;z-index:1;width:60px;height:90px;background:url(../../images/img2016/home/ad_ctr.png)  no-repeat;cursor:pointer;filter:alpha(opacity=20);opacity:0.2;display:none;}
.fullSlide .next{background-position:0 -90px;left:auto;right:0;}
.fullSlide .prev{left:0;}
.fullSlide:hover .next{opacity:0.8;filter:alpha(opacity=25);}
.fullSlide:hover .prev{opacity:0.8;filter:alpha(opacity=25);}
.fullSlide:hover .next:hover, .fullSlide:hover .prev:hover{opacity:1;filter:alpha(opacity=50);}


h2 { text-align:center; font-size:34px; font-family:"Microsoft YaHei"; font-weight:bold; color:#000; line-height:1.5em;}

.f12bla .firstNd img { border:none;}
.f12bla .firstNd p { font-size:14px; text-indent:0em; font-family:simsun; text-align:left;}

.picList { width:100%; }
.picList ul { width:110%;}
.picList li { float:left;}
.picList .w270 li { width:268px; border:1px solid #dddddd; text-align:center; margin-right:40px;}
.picList .w270 li img { border:none;}
.picList .w270 li>span { padding:15px; display:block; overflow:hidden;}
.picList .w270 li h3 { font-size:15px; color:#000; padding:1em 0;}.picList .w270 li h5 { font-weight:bold;}
.picList .w270 li h5,.picList .w270 li p { font-size:13px;}
.picList .w270 li p.p1 { color:#00a792; margin-top:15px;}
.picList .w270 li em { background-color:#bbbbbb; color:#fff; display:block; width:100%; height:50px; line-height:50px; font-size:14px;}
.picList .w270_02 li  { width:270px; border:none; text-align:center; margin-right:40px; box-shadow:8px 8px 0 #009a87;}
.picList .w360 li { width:360px; text-align:center; margin-right:60px; margin-bottom:40px;}
.picList .w360 li p { font-size:14px; line-height:50px;}
.picList .w25 li  { width:25%; text-align:center;}

.mingyiList {}
.mingyiList ul li { border:1px solid #ddd; overflow:hidden; margin-bottom:60px;}
.mingyiList ul li .bImg { float:right;}
.mingyiList ul li>span { padding:25px; display:block; overflow:hidden; text-align:center; }
.mingyiList ul li>span h5 { font-size:15px; padding:1em 0; line-height:1.5em;}
.mingyiList ul li>span p { text-align:left; font-size:13px; line-height:22px;}

/*½Ή΅γΝΌ*/
.focusPic { width:990px;} 
.flexslider{margin:0 auto;position:relative;width:990px;height:400px;overflow:hidden;zoom:1;}
.flex-viewport{max-height:2000px;-webkit-transition:all 1s ease;-moz-transition:all 1s ease;transition:all 1s ease;}
.flexslider .slides{zoom:1;}
.flex-direction-nav a{width:60px;height:90px;line-height:99em;overflow:hidden;margin:-60px 0 0;display:block;background:url(../../images/img2016/home/ad_ctr.png) no-repeat;position:absolute;top:50%;z-index:10;cursor:pointer;opacity:0;filter:alpha(opacity=0);-webkit-transition:all .3s ease;}
.flex-direction-nav .flex-next{background-position:0 -90px;right:0;}
.flex-direction-nav .flex-prev{left:0;}
.flexslider:hover .flex-next{opacity:0.8;filter:alpha(opacity=25);}
.flexslider:hover .flex-prev{opacity:0.8;filter:alpha(opacity=25);}
.flexslider:hover .flex-next:hover, .flexslider:hover .flex-prev:hover{opacity:1;filter:alpha(opacity=50);}
.flex-control-nav{width:100%;position:absolute;bottom:10px;text-align:center;}
.flex-control-nav li{margin:0 5px;display:inline-block;zoom:1;*display:inline;}
.flex-control-paging li a{ background-color:#fff; display:block;height:16px;overflow:hidden;text-indent:-99em;width:16px; cursor: pointer; display: inline-block; *display:inline;zoom:1; height:18px; width:18px; padding:0; margin:0 4px 0 0; border-radius:50%; border:0;}
.flex-control-paging li a.flex-active{ background-color:transparent; border:2px solid #fff;}

.bf-3 { width:880px; border:1px solid #ddd; margin:0 auto;}
.bf-3 span { display:block; overflow:hidden; padding:30px;}
.bf-3 span h5 { float:left; width:25%; font-size:28px; font-weight:bold; font-family:"Microsoft YaHei"; color:#000;}
.bf-3 span p { float:right; width:75%; font-size:13px; text-align:left;}

.bf-3 .flexslider{margin:0 auto;position:relative;width:880px;height:630px;overflow:hidden;zoom:1;}
.bf-3 .flex-control-nav{ display:none;}
.bf-3 .slides li { position:relative;}

.f12bla-footer .firstNd h5,.f12bla-footer .firstNd p { font-family:"Microsoft YaHei"; font-weight:bold;}
.f12bla-footer .firstNd h5 { font-size:20px; line-height:1.5em;}
.f12bla-footer .firstNd p { font-size:34px; line-height:1em; text-indent:0em;}
.f12bla-footer .firstNd img { border:none; margin-right:20px;}
.f12bla-footer .firstNd a.but { float:right; display:inline-block; background-color:#00a792; width:40%; height:60px; text-align:center; font:24px/60px "Microsoft YaHei"; border-radius:5px; color:#fff; text-decoration:none; }

.header-yibaoLogo { margin:30px auto 35px; display:block; width:1200px;}
.header-yibaoLogo .dingdian { float:right; display:inline-block; background-color:#00a792; width:100px; height:32px; text-align:center; font:14px/32px "simsun"; border-radius:5px; color:#fff; margin-top:9px;}
.header-yibaoLogo img { float:left; margin-right:55px; width:490px; }
/*.header-yibaoLogo a { display:inline-block; height:32px;  font:14px/32px "simsun"; margin-right:25px; margin-top:9px; text-decoration:none;}*/
.header-yibaoLogo .nav { float:left; width:550px;}

.baoxiao-banner { padding:150px 0;}
.baoxiao-banner h1 { font-size:100px; color:#fff; font-weight:bold; font-family:"Microsoft YaHei";}
.baoxiao-banner h1>em { font-size:34px; font-weight:bold; background-color:#fff; color:#00a792; line-height:1em; padding:10px; border-radius:10px; display:inline-block; margin-right:15px;}
.baoxiao-banner h2 { font-size:36px; color:#fff;}

.baoxiao-formula { margin:70px 0;}
.baoxiao-formula em { background-color:#ff4141; color:#fff; font-size:20px; display:inline-block; line-height:40px; padding:15px 40px; border-radius:10px; margin:0 20px; }
.baoxiao-formula i { font-size:48px; line-height:48px; color:#ff4141; display:inline-block;}

.baoxiao-introduce { width:850px; margin:0 auto; text-align:left;}
.baoxiao-introduce .f12bla .firstNd { border:1px solid #ddd; padding:4%; box-shadow:10px 10px 0 #ddd; margin-bottom:70px; overflow:hidden;}
.baoxiao-introduce .f12bla .firstNd h5 { font-size:24px; line-height:1em; color:#000; padding-bottom:10px;}
.baoxiao-introduce .f12bla .firstNd:nth-child(1),.baoxiao-introduce .f12bla .firstNd:nth-child(2) { width:38%; float:left; clear:none;}
.baoxiao-introduce .f12bla .firstNd:nth-child(2) { margin-left:7%;}
.baoxiao-introduce .f12bla .firstNd:nth-child(3) h5 { float:left; width:15%; line-height:.8em;}
.baoxiao-introduce .f12bla .firstNd:nth-child(3) h5 em { font-size:11px; font-family:Verdana, Geneva, sans-serif; color:#fff; background-color:#00a792; padding:0 3px;}

.baoxiao-feiyong .f12bla .firstNd img { margin-right:80px;} 
.baoxiao-feiyong .f12bla .firstNd p { margin-top:35px;}
.baoxiao-feiyong .f12bla .firstNd h5 { font-size:20px;  line-height:1.5em; text-align:left; padding-top:20px}
.baoxiao-feiyong .calButton { width:45%; margin:0 auto; border:1px solid #00a792; display:inline-block; color:#00a792; border-radius:5px; line-height:3em; font-size:20px;}

.baoxiao-item ul { width:100%;}
.baoxiao-item .calButton { width:60%; margin:30px auto; border:1px solid #00a792; display:block; color:#00a792; border-radius:5px; line-height:2.5em; font-size:16px;}

